First published: Fri Nov 06 2009(Updated: )
Stack-based buffer overflow in the login form in the management web server in HP Power Manager all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via the Login variable.

CVE-2009-2685 is classified as a critical vulnerability due to its ability to allow remote code execution.
To fix CVE-2009-2685, update to the latest version of HP Power Manager that addresses this vulnerability.
CVE-2009-2685 all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code, compromising the security of the affected system.
CVE-2009-2685 affects all versions of HP Power Manager prior to the security update that mitigates this vulnerability.
Yes, CVE-2009-2685 can be exploited remotely through the login form of the HP Power Manager management web server.
